Romans 12;2
"And be not conformed to this world, but be ye"
"Transformed by the renewing of your mind"
When you tell others that you are a Christian; will it change the way they look at you. I would hope so. The reason I say this is that as Christians we should talk, act, and perform different. We are called to stand out. There should be something different about us. If we don't stand out, if there is not something unique or different in our lives, we should re-evaluate ourselves.
We should always strive to do our best for God. Never let others direct your personal life, remember God has a plan made for you already. The cross is laid on every Christian. The first Christ suffering which every man must experience is the call to abandon the attachments of this world. It is that dying of the old man which is the result of the encounter with Christ.
As we embark upon discipleship we surrender ourselves to Christ in union with his death------we give ourselves over to death (the sin debt is wipe away). Thus it begins; the cross is not the terrible end to an otherwise god-fearing and happy life, but it meets us at the beginning of our communion with Christ.
